#073d96 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#073d96 is composed of 2.7% red, 23.9% green and 58.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.3% cyan, 59.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 217.3 degrees, a saturation of 91.1% and a lightness of 30.8%. #073d96 color hex could be obtained by blending #0e7aff with #00002d. Closest websafe color is: #003399.

#073d96 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#073d96 has RGB values of R:7, G:61, B:150 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 474518.
